教程 - 警报
无需打开 Qlik Sense 应用程序即可监视关键数据。Qlik Sense SaaS 允许用户基于度量或维度设置条件,并在满足条件时接收警报。每次重新加载应用程序时都可评估警报(或根据计划)。您可以与具有应用程序读取权限的任何用户共享警报。
您将学到的内容
本分步指南将向您展示如何:
-
正在创建简单警报
-
创建复杂警报。
-
管理警报的生命周期。
谁应当完成该教程
本教程适用于熟悉Analytics活动中心的用户。
在开始之前需要做的工作
下载教程应用程序和数据
下载 CreatingAlertsFiles.zip 文件。它包含完成本教程所需的应用程序和数据文件:
上传教程应用程序
您需要解压缩文件夹并将应用程序和数据文件上载到 Qlik Sense 中的空间。该应用程序与 教程 - 以基础知识开始 中的应用程序相似,只是添加了一个脚本以保持日期最新。
执行以下操作:
-
将 CreatingAlertsFiles 文件解压。
-
打开 Qlik Cloud。
-
转到 Analytics 活动中心的“创建”页面,然后选择上传。对话框打开。
-
选择应用程序。
-
拖放 Creating alerts.qvf 文件。
-
选择一个空间,如“个人”,然后单击上传。
如果希望其他用户能够访问此应用程序和数据文件,可以选择其他空间。
-
转到 Analytics 活动中心的“创建”页面,然后选择数据集。对话框打开。
-
单击上传数据文件。
-
将五个 Microsoft Excel 文件拖放到对话框。单击上传。
创建动态书签
Qlik Sense 应用程序通常包含多年的数据。警报通常为当前时间段(当前周、月或季度)设置。为了模拟真实场景,需要创建动态书签。
执行以下操作:
- 打开应用程序并打开任何工作表。
- 单击 。
- 将出现选择屏幕。应用程序维度位于屏幕底部。确保选中显示字段复选框。
- 在右侧的搜索框中,键入 YearMonth。
- 找到维度 Date.autoCalendar.YearMonth 并单击 。
- 在搜索列表框中,键入以下函数 =Date.autoCalendar.YearMonth=Monthstart(Now())。按回车键。选中当前月份。
- 通过单击 关闭“选择”工具。
- 单击 书签。
- 单击创建新书签。在标题下,键入当前月份。
使用相同的步骤,创建以下书签:在进行新的选择之前,请确保清除以前的选择:
- 上个月:=Date.autoCalendar.YearMonth=Monthstart(Now(),-1)
- 当前季度:=Date.autoCalendar.YearMonth>=Quarterstart(Now(),-1) 和 Date.autoCalendar.YearMonth<Quarterstart(Now())
- 上个季度:=Date.autoCalendar.YearMonth>=Quarterstart(Now(),-2) 和 Date.autoCalendar.YearMonth<Quarterstart(Now(),-1)
启用通知
您可以在配置文件设置中自定义通知。
执行以下操作:
-
在 Analytics 活动中心的导航栏中,打开配置文件设置。
-
单击通知。
-
在警报下,您可选择经由 Web 、推送或电子邮件接收警报。
有关更多信息,请参阅管理警报。
正在创建简单警报
您将创建一个警报,监视利润率,并在利润率降至 40% 以下时发送通知。
新建警报
执行以下操作:
-
打开应用程序。在分析视图中打开仪表板工作表。
-
在右上角右键单击利润率表。
-
在菜单中,选择警报 > 新建警报。
对话框打开。
- 在详细信息部分,插入:
- 标题:Profit Margin Rate
- 描述:Profit Margin 绝对不能低于 40%
-
已经添加了仪表的度量:(Sum(Sales) - Sum(Cost)) / Sum(Sales)。
单击添加其他度量,然后在主度量下选择利润 (%)。
-
从选择下拉菜单中,选择当前月份作为要应用于数据的书签。
数据预览显示当前度量值,并考虑应用的书签。
- 单击下一步。
- 在条件 1 下,设置以下项:
- 度量:Margin (%)
- 运算符:小于
比较:值
值:40
-
单击下一步。
该对话框显示警报计划。保留默认设置。
- 单击创建。
测试警报
此警报在重新加载应用程序时进行评估。
执行以下操作:
-
在 Analytics 活动中心中,单击左侧面板上的警报。
- 找到您创建的利润率警报,然后单击 。单击详细信息。
- 注意,从未评估过此警报。这是因为利润率没有改变。我们需要更改数据以触发警报。
- 从上下文菜单中,单击编辑应用程序中的警报。将打开警报对话框。
-
将利润 (%) 提高到 43(或高于实际值)。
- 回到 Analytics 活动中心。找到应用程序并单击 。从上下文菜单中,单击重新加载。
您将在顶部菜单上看到通知。单击警报。将打开一个对话框,显示利润率已降至 43% 以下。
根据您的通知设置,您的收件箱还可能包含来自 Qlik Sense 的电子邮件。
创建复杂警报
我们将创建一个月度警报,监视特定销售范围内的最后四分位产品类型利润率。
新建警报
执行以下操作:
- 在 Qlik Sense 中打开应用程序。在分析视图中打开“客户详细信息”页。
-
在页面底部找到标有“Customer KPI”的透视表。右键单击它。
-
在上下文菜单中,选择警报 > 新建警报。
对话框打开。
- 在详细信息部分,插入:
- 标题:Low margin products last month
- 描述:Monthly products that need margin improvements
-
图表中的度量将自动添加。
-
在按维度显示中选择产品类型。
-
从选择下拉菜单中,选择上一月份作为要应用于数据的书签。
- 数据预览按销售额和利润率百分比显示产品类型,并考虑应用的书签。
- 单击下一步。
-
在条件 1 下,设置:
- 度量或维度:销售额
- 运算符:大于
- 比较:值
- 值:50000
- 单击添加附加条件。
- 在条件 2 下,设置:
- 度量或维度:销售额
- 运算符:小于
- 比较:值
- 值:100000
确保两个条件之间存在 And 运算符。
- 单击添加附加条件。
- 在条件 3 下,设置:
- 度量或维度:利润 (%)
- 运算符:小于
- 比较:当前集
- 聚合:百分比
百分位:25(指最后四分位)
单击条件 2 和条件 3 之间的 将它们解组。确保在最后两个条件之间有一个 Then 运算符。
-
预览警报可能为空白。在这种情况下,只需增大百分位值。
- 单击下一步。
-
将评估此警报设置为每月。
-
单击创建。
测试警报
此警报设置为每月评估一次。但是,如果您拥有警报,则可以随时对其进行评估。
执行以下操作:
-
在 Analytics 活动中心中,单击左侧面板上的警报。
- 找到上月低利润产品警报并单击 。
- 从上下文菜单中,单击现在评估。
您将在顶部菜单上看到通知。
警报生命周期
本节介绍如何在创建警报后管理警报。
打开和关闭警报
警报是基于可视化创建的,但警报没有链接到可视化。删除图表不会删除关联的警报。只有管理员和警报所有者才能打开和关闭警报。
以所有者身份管理警报
执行以下操作:
-
在 Analytics 活动中心中,单击左侧面板上的警报。
- 对于每个警报,单击 打开上下文菜单。在此可以禁用和删除警报。
查看警报详细信息
执行以下操作:
您可以检查警报详细信息、条件和执行历史记录。
-
在 Analytics 活动中心中,单击左侧面板上的警报。
- 找到上月低利润产品警报。
- 单击 。
- 从上下文菜单中,单击详细信息。
-
左侧菜单显示:详细信息、数据和条件、历史记录、收件人和通知。
无法编辑这些部分。
-
在详细信息部分,单击查看以显示最近的警报。
修改警报
执行以下操作:
-
在 Analytics 活动中心中,单击左侧面板上的警报。
- 找到上月低利润产品警报。
- 单击 。
- 从上下文菜单中,单击编辑应用程序中的警报。将打开警报对话框。
- 原样保留详细信息和数据部分。单击下一步。
- 原样保留条件部分。单击下一步。
- 在分发部分中,更改休眠通知并设置关闭。
- 单击保存。